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
44136420 36 44
1911372 32861553
1911372 32861553
3158808711 8037 780
All about undefined
Interested in learning more?
1911372 32861553
3158808711 8037 780
See more
8627927309 75130006464
1942463 20620876 8482 348716
See more
572932980 150
38 07281355 802
See more